This is the simplest choice if you are the only proprietor (you can still use people). There is no business registration with Business Home needed and keeping documents and accounts is easy. Many services start as sole traders and change their legal condition later.

Also if your will is developed using an online service, you require to publish out a duplicate and authorize it on your own and ask two witnesses over age 18 to sign it. There are many on the internet layouts to select from that can aid direct you in writing your will. You can likewise make use of an on the internet service like Material or LegalZoom to walk you via the procedure. In order to finish your self-assessment properly, you will need to keep records of your business sales and expenditures. To assist me remain arranged, I have a separate business account that I use to get the things I require for service procedures. This can be done online and the HMRC will certainly establish a represent you to do your self-assessment. When complete, they will call you with a ten-digit One-of-a-kind Taxpayer Recommendation (UTR) and send out a letter in 2-3 weeks giving you an activation code to access the account.
